Today's sample is made with a gorgeous stamp from Impression Obsession. It's called Arbor, and I picked it up at Stampers Dream. Doesn't that scene look like a little piece of heaven on earth? I also found the perfect sentiment in Rachelle Ann Miller's Sentiments set.
The fancy bottom edge of the card is made with the Layered Arches border punch from Martha Stewart and some pretty green pearls. I added lots of piercing and some pretty green velvet ribbon to finish it off.
I decided to pull out my Prismacolor pencils and Gamsol for the coloring on this one. I do so love my Copics; but I have also grown quite fond of the Prismacolor pencils. They blend sooo beautifully, don't you think? Truth be told, anything involving coloring is sure to be something I'll love. :)

Stamps: Arbor (Impression Obession), Sentiments (Rachelle Ann Miller)
Papers: Chocolate Kiss (PTI), Old Olive (SU), Life's Portrait Patterned Papers (Webster's Pages), Neenah Solar White
Inks: Memento Tuxedo Black, Memento Rich Cocoa, Prismacolor Pencils
Accessories: Piercing Tools, Green Velvet Ribbon, Martha Stewart Layered Arches Border Punch, Green Pearls, Gamsol, Blending Stumps, Dimensionals
